Isoamyl nitrite Chemical Properties

Product Name: Isoamyl nitrite (CAS NO.110-46-3)

Molecular Formula: C5H11NO2
Molecular Weight: 117.15g/mol
Mol File: 110-46-3.mol
EINECS: 203-770-8
Boiling point: 99.1 °C at 760 mmHg
Storage Temperature: 2-8°C
Flash Point: 10 °C
Density: 0.98 g/cm3
Refractive index: n20/D 1.386(lit.)
Sensitive: Air & Light Sensitive
Stability: Stability Unstable. Air and light sensitive. Flammable. Forms explosive mixtures with air or oxygen. Incompatible with oxidizing agents, reducing agents.
Index of Refraction: 1.424 
Molar Refractivity: 30.5 cm3 
Molar Volume: 119.4 cm
Surface Tension: 28.9 dyne/cm
Enthalpy of Vaporization: 32.45 kJ/mol
Vapour Pressure:  44.6 mmHg at 25°C
XLogP3-AA: 1.7
H-Bond Donor: 0
H-Bond Acceptor: 3
Structure Descriptors of Isoamyl nitrite (CAS NO.110-46-3):
  IUPAC Name: 3-methylbutyl nitrite
  Canonical SMILES: CC(C)CCON=O
  InChI: InChI=1S/C5H11NO2/c1-5(2)3-4-8-6-7/h5H,3-4H2,1-2H3 
  InChIKey: OWFXIOWLTKNBAP-UHFFFAOYSA-N

Isoamyl nitrite Toxicity Data With Reference

Organism Test Type Route Reported Dose (Normalized Dose) Effect Source
cat LDLo subcutaneous 250uL/kg (0.25mL/kg)   Gekkan Yakuji. Pharmaceuticals Monthly. Vol. 9, Pg. 759, 1967.
dog LDLo intravenous 167mg/kg (167mg/kg) BEHAVIORAL: CONVULSIONS OR EFFECT ON SEIZURE THRESHOLD Research Communications in Chemical Pathology and Pharmacology. Vol. 5, Pg. 889, 1973.
mouse LC50 inhalation 1430ppm/30M (1430ppm) BEHAVIORAL: CHANGES IN MOTOR ACTIVITY (SPECIFIC ASSAY) Neurobehavioral Toxicology and Teratology. Vol. 8, Pg. 139, 1986.
mouse LD50 intraperitoneal 130mg/kg (130mg/kg)   Research Communications in Chemical Pathology and Pharmacology. Vol. 5, Pg. 889, 1973.
mouse LD50 intravenous 51mg/kg (51mg/kg)   Research Communications in Chemical Pathology and Pharmacology. Vol. 5, Pg. 889, 1973.
mouse LD50 oral 852mg/kg (852mg/kg)   Weisheng Dulixue Zazhi. Journal of Health Toxicology. Vol. 5, Pg. 119, 1991.
rat LC50 inhalation 716ppm/4H (716ppm) BEHAVIORAL: ALTERED SLEEP TIME (INCLUDING CHANGE IN RIGHTING REFLEX)

BEHAVIORAL: EXCITEMENT

LUNGS, THORAX, OR RESPIRATION: CYANOSIS
Fundamental and Applied Toxicology. Vol. 8, Pg. 101, 1987.
rat LD50 oral 505mg/kg (505mg/kg) BEHAVIORAL: GENERAL ANESTHETIC Federation Proceedings, Federation of American Societies for Experimental Biology. Vol. 41, Pg. 1583, 1982.

Isoamyl nitrite Safety Profile

Poison by intravenous and intraperitoneal routes. Moderately toxic by ingestion. Mildly toxic by inhalation. Mutation data reported. A recreational drug said to enhance sexual enjoyment in humans by inhalation. Dangerous fire hazard when exposed to spark, heat, oxidizers, or flame. Forms an explosive mixture in air or O2. Vapors will explode when heated. When heated to decomposition it emits toxic fumes of NOx. See also NITRITES.
